METHODS: For dosimetric measurements, Iba brand cc13 and FC-65P 0.6cc model (Scanditronix, Wellh fer, Germany), the cylindrical ion chambers, and Iba brand dose1 electrometer model, RW3 solid water phantom and RFA-300 water phantom, were used. Measurements were performed with Elekta Synergy linear accelerator. RFA-300 Wellh fer profile measurements were taken using a water phantom in the wedge and open field depth dose, off-axis ratio, and different x, y and diagonal directions. Output measurements were performed with RW3 solid water. RESULTS: Open and wedge field percentage depth dose (PDD) and profiles of the treatment planning system were compared with measurements at Dmax, 5 cm, 10 cm, and 15 cm depths. The results were within the boundaries of acceptable BJR and found less than 3%. CONCLUSION: Based on the quality control results, the Prowess Panther v5.01 Planning System was within the boundaries of acceptable accuracy in dosimetry. %K Leaf transmission %K profile %K prowess panther treatment planning system %K output %K percent depth dose. %U http://onkder.org/pdf.php3?id=831
